
He Was Born Blind | Anthony Jackson | John 9:18-21
**In this message, Anthony Jackson emphasizes that the man born blind was living proof of God’s power and purpose. Although the religious leaders questioned the miracle and even interrogated his parents, they could not deny that a life-changing transformation had taken place. The parents confirmed one thing with certainty: their son had indeed been born blind, making the miracle undeniable.
The sermon teaches that some of the challenges and struggles we experience are not meant to destroy us but to position us for God’s glory to be revealed. Like the blind man, people may question, doubt, or misunderstand what God is doing in our lives, but our testimony becomes evidence of His power. What once appeared to be a disadvantage can become the very platform God uses to display His greatness.
